Pertamina sees higher consumption of subsidized fuel

Monday, April 7 2014 - 02:19 AM WIB

State-owned oil and gas firm PT Pertamina said that there has been higher consumption of subsidized premium gasoline and automotive diesel during the first quarter of this year compared to the same period of last year.

The company said in a statement Monday that as of end of March, 11.2 million kilo liters of subsidized fuel products have been distributed, accounting for 23.6 percent of the quota set in the 2014 State Budget.

Vice President for Corporate Communications at PT Pertamina, Ali Mundakir said that the realized volume in the first quarter was 1.6 percent higher than the realized volume in the same period of last year. He said that the higher volume was contributed by stronger consumption of premium gasoline and automotive diesel.

Meanwhile, the realized distribution of kerosene as of end of March reached 249,000 kilo liters, or 9.89 percent lower than the same period of last year, thanks to the successful program for households to convert to the use of 3-kg LPG from kerosene.

Elsewhere, Ali said that Pertamina?s fuel stock remains safe with average stock sufficient for 20.73 days of supply.
